Transaction 07697699f8634fd5b3243d5a19245cb3ee815ae219f9fcf06d9cedcbef170709
2 Input
2 Outputs
- 07697699f8634fd5b3243d5a19245cb3ee815ae219f9fcf06d9cedcbef170709:0
- 07697699f8634fd5b3243d5a19245cb3ee815ae219f9fcf06d9cedcbef170709:1
value 72914
address 1FwacihaPe5hsNAp3emQfHezxqQipEr3yJ
value 5316282
address 13uL1wQLzsXfd8TCZPAiXDtSfd8Voy2LZe